Which printed material for your hanging banner?
The 200 gsm photo poster gives the finest result: gradients and photographs come out crisply, for indoor use. The M1 fire-rated materials answer the requirements of public venues, exhibition halls and multi-purpose rooms where a fire classification is asked for at the door. Grey-backed fire-rated polyester adds an opaque layer behind the print: that is the one to choose when the banner hangs in the middle of a room, is seen from both sides, or is lit from behind. Sizes available
The 40 x 100 and 40 x 150 cm sizes make a narrow column, ideal between two windows or along a pillar. The 100 x 100, 120 x 100, 150 x 100 and 200 x 100 cm sizes cover horizontal strips above a counter. Heights of 150 and 200 cm, in widths of 100, 120, 150 and 200 cm, give the large welcome panels you read from the back of a room. The 200 x 200 cm square closes off the back of a stand on its own.
Hardware and replacements
The hanging rail is chosen to match the width of the graphic: grey in 40, 60, 100, 120, 150 and 200 cm, black in 60 and 100 cm. You can also order the print alone if you are reusing an existing rail, or the rail alone as a replacement.
Preparing your file
Work at 300 DPI at final scale, or proportionally reduced, in CMYK, with 2 mm bleed and a 4 mm safety margin. Leave a quiet strip at the top and bottom, where the fixing profiles sit.
